Premier America Takes Over Failed Telesis Credit Union

Telesis suffered a 45 percent loss in its assets in three years.

Less than a week after failed and went into conservatorship, Chatsworth credit union has taken over  management, according to the San Fernando Valley Business Journal.

"The contracted with Premier America on April 1 to handle the operations of Telesis, also headquartered in Chatsworth," the Journal reported.

Premier America, with 64,000 members and assets of $1.3 billion, has seven branches in Southern California and two in Texas. Telesis has only 37,600 members, with branches in Chatsworth, Canyon Country, Simi Valley and Westlake Village, according to the Journal.
